# ExMicrosoftAzureManagementGenerator
Generates Elixir SDKs from Microsoft Azure Swagger specifications.
## Dependencies
- Java
## How to run
```bash
mix deps.get
./generate.sh
```
## Configuration
The example configuration in `swagger.json` below generates two SDKs, one for the Azure Compute provider, and one for the PostgreSQL managed database.
The compute SDK joins multiple Swagger definitions (`skus`, `compute`, `runCommands` and `disk`) in a single Elixir SDK.
